Enhancing Personalized Learning with AI

AI in education is revolutionizing personalized learning, offering tailored educational experiences that cater to the unique needs of each student. In regions like Saudi Arabia and the UAE, where educational excellence is a priority, the integration of AI can significantly enhance the learning process. Personalized learning through AI involves analyzing student data to understand individual learning styles, strengths, and areas for improvement. This enables the creation of customized learning paths that optimize each student’s educational journey.

For example, AI-powered platforms can assess a student’s performance in real-time and adjust the difficulty of tasks accordingly. This ensures that students are neither bored with content that is too easy nor overwhelmed by material that is too challenging. In Riyadh and Dubai, where there is a strong focus on technological advancement in education, AI-driven personalized learning can help bridge the gap between traditional teaching methods and the diverse needs of modern learners.

Furthermore, AI can provide personalized feedback and recommendations, helping students to focus on specific areas where they need improvement. This targeted approach not only enhances learning efficiency but also boosts student confidence and motivation. By leveraging AI to support personalized learning, educational institutions in Saudi Arabia and the UAE can ensure that students receive the individualized attention they need to succeed.

Improving Student Outcomes with AI

The integration of AI in education significantly improves student outcomes by providing data-driven insights that inform teaching strategies and student support services. In cities like Riyadh and Dubai, where educational institutions strive for excellence, AI can play a pivotal role in enhancing academic performance and overall student well-being. By analyzing patterns in student data, AI systems can identify at-risk students early and recommend interventions that can prevent academic failure.

AI-driven analytics can help educators understand how different factors, such as teaching methods, classroom environments, and student behaviors, impact learning outcomes. This information can be used to develop more effective teaching strategies and create a supportive learning environment that fosters student success. For instance, AI can analyze attendance records, participation in class activities, and performance on assignments to provide a comprehensive view of a student’s academic journey. This holistic approach allows educators in Riyadh and Dubai to address issues proactively and support students in achieving their full potential.

Moreover, AI-powered tools can facilitate better communication between teachers, students, and parents. By providing real-time updates on student progress and areas of concern, these tools ensure that everyone involved in the educational process is well-informed and can collaborate effectively to support the student. This improved communication can lead to more engaged and motivated students, ultimately leading to better academic outcomes.

Exploring the Potential of the Metaverse and Generative AI

The Metaverse and Generative AI present new opportunities for creating immersive and interactive educational experiences. In Saudi Arabia and the UAE, where innovation in education is highly valued, these technologies can transform traditional learning environments. The Metaverse offers a virtual space where students can engage in experiential learning, collaborate with peers globally, and access resources that are not available in the physical classroom.

Generative AI can create personalized educational content, such as interactive simulations, virtual labs, and customized study materials. This can cater to diverse learning preferences and make complex concepts more accessible. In Riyadh and Dubai, leveraging the Metaverse and Generative AI can enhance STEM education, language learning, and vocational training, providing students with a rich and engaging learning experience.

Furthermore, these technologies can support remote learning initiatives, which have become increasingly important in the wake of the COVID-19 pandemic. By integrating AI with the Metaverse, educational institutions can offer flexible and inclusive learning opportunities that cater to students’ needs, regardless of their location. This can help bridge the digital divide and ensure that all students in Riyadh and Dubai have access to quality education.
